<!DOCTYPE HTML P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D HTML 4.0 Transitional//EN"> <!-- /home/espenr/tmp/qt-3.3.8-espenr-2499/qt-x11-free-3.3.8/extensions/activeqt/tools/dumpdoc/dumpdoc.doc:1 --> <html> <head> <meta http-equiv="Content-Type" content="text/html; charset=ISO-8859-1"> <title>The DumpDoc Tool</title> <style type="text/css"><!-- fn { margin-left: 1cm; text-indent: -1cm; } a:link { color: #004faf; text-decoration: none } a:visited { color: #672967; text-decoration: none } body { background: #ffffff; color: black; } --></style> </head> <body> <table border="0" cellpadding="0" cellspacing="0" width="100%"> <tr bgcolor="#E5E5E5"> <td valign=center> <a href="index.html"> <font color="#004faf">Home</font></a> | <a href="classes.html"> <font color="#004faf">All Classes</font></a> | <a href="mainclasses.html"> <font color="#004faf">Main Classes</font></a> | <a href="annotated.html"> <font color="#004faf">Annotated</font></a> | <a href="groups.html"> <font color="#004faf">Grouped Classes</font></a> | <a href="functions.html"> <font color="#004faf">Functions</font></a> </td> <td align="right" valign="center"><img src="logo32.png" align="right" width="64" height="32" border="0"></td></tr></table><h1 align=center>The DumpDoc Tool</h1> The <tt>dumpcoc</tt> tool generates Qt-style documentation for any COM object and writes it into the file specified. <p> Call <tt>dumpdoc</tt> with the following command line parameters: <p> <center><table cellpadding="4" cellspacing="2" border="0"> <tr bgcolor="#a2c511"> <th valign="top">Option <th valign="top">Result <tr bgcolor="#f0f0f0"> <td valign="top">-o file <td valign="top">Writes output to <em>file</em> <tr bgcolor="#d0d0d0"> <td valign="top">object <td valign="top">Generate documentation for <em>object</em> <tr bgcolor="#f0f0f0"> <td valign="top">-v <td valign="top">Print version information <tr bgcolor="#d0d0d0"> <td valign="top">-h <td valign="top">Print help </table></center> <p> <em>object</em> must be an object installed on the local machine (ie. remote objects are not supported), and can include subobjects accessible through properties, ie. <tt>Outlook.Application/Session/CurrentUser</tt> <p> The generated file will be an HTML file using Qt documentation style. <p> To build the tool you must first build the <a href="qaxcontainer.html">QAxContainer</a> library. Then run your make tool in <tt>tools/dumpdoc</tt>. <p>See also <a href="activeqt-tools.html">ActiveQt Tools</a>. <!-- eof --> <p><address><hr><div align=center> <table width=100% cellspacing=0 border=0><tr> <td>Copyright © 2007 <a href="troll.html">Trolltech</a><td align=center><a href="trademarks.html">Trademarks</a> <td align=right><div align=right>Qt 3.3.8</div> </table></div></address></body> </html>
